Growth forecast cut for 2026 economy

Rachel Reeves delivered a spring statement updating on UK finances, which was devoid of tax or spending changes. The Office for Budget Responsibility cut the 2026 growth forecast from 1.4% to 1.1%. However, forecasts for 2027 and 2028 were upgraded to 1.6%, and Reeves announced she would meet North Sea industry leaders. Reeves maintained the government has the correct economic strategy despite global instability.
